5 / 18 page 5 Copyright © 2012 Future Technology Devices International Limited UMFT231XE Version 1.0 Document Reference No.: FT_000652 Clearance No.: FTDI# 294 4.2 Signal Descriptions Pin No. Name Type Description J1-1, J2-5 GND PWR Module Ground Supply Pins J1-2 3V3OUT Power Input/ Output 3.3V output from integrated L.D.O. regulator. This pin is decoupled with a 100nF capacitor to ground on the PCB module. The prime purpose of this pin is to provide the 3.3V supply that can be used internally. For power supply configuration details see Section 5. J1-3 VCCIO Power Input +1.8V to +3.3V supply to the UART Interface and CBUS I/O pins. For power supply configuration details see Section 5. J1-4 DCD# Input Data Carrier Detect Control Input. J1-5 DSR# Input Data Set Ready Control Input / Handshake Signal. J1-6 DTR# Output Data Terminal Ready Control Output / Handshake Signal. J1-7 CTS# Input Clear To Send Control Input / Handshake Signal. J1-8 RTS# Output Request to Send Control Output / Handshake Signal. J1-9 RXD Input Receiving Asynchronous Data Input. J1-10 TXD Output Transmit Asynchronous Data Output. J2-1 SLD GND USB Cable Shield. Connected to GND via a 0ohm resistor. J2-2 VBUS Power Output 5V Power output from the USB bus. For a low power USB bus powered design, up to 100mA can be sourced from the 5V supply and applied to the USB bus. A maximum of 500mA can be sourced from the USB bus in a high power USB bus powered design. Currents up to 1A can be sourced from a dedicated charger and applied to the USB bus. J2-3 VCC Power Input 5V power input for FT231X. For power supply configuration details see Section 5. J2-4 RI# Input Ring Indicator Control Input. When remote wake up is enabled in the internal MTP ROM taking RI# low >20ms can be used to resume the PC USB host controller from suspend. J2-6 RESET# Input FT231X active low reset line. Configured with an on board pull-up and recommended filter capacitor. When no power is applied to the USB bus reset, will be held low, this prevents current from flowing to the host or hub when in self-powered mode. J2-7 CBUS3 I/O Configurable CBUS I/O Pin. Function of this pin is configured in the device internal MTP ROM. See CBUS Signal Options, Table 4.2. J2-8 CBUS2 I/O Configurable CBUS I/O Pin. Function of this pin is configured in the device internal MTP ROM. See CBUS Signal Options,Table 4.2. J2-9 CBUS1 I/O Configurable CBUS I/O Pin. Function of this pin is configured in the device internal MTP ROM. See CBUS Signal Options, Table 4.2. J2-10 CBUS0 I/O Configurable CBUS I/O Pin. Function of this pin is configured in the device internal MTP ROM. See CBUS Signal Options,Table 4.2. Table 4.1 – Module Pin Out Description |
